Shigemi Ishikawa is a scholar working on Pulmonary and Respiratory Medicine, Oncology and Surgery. According to data from OpenAlex, Shigemi Ishikawa has authored 80 papers receiving a total of 1.1k ind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 40 papers in Pulmonary and Respiratory Medicine, 19 papers in Oncology and 15 papers in Surgery. Recurrent topics in Shigemi Ishikawa’s work include Lung Cancer Diagnosis and Treatment (15 papers), Tracheal and airway disorders (12 papers) and Lung Cancer Treatments and Mutations (10 papers). Shigemi Ishikawa is often cited by papers focused on Lung Cancer Diagnosis and Treatment (15 papers), Tracheal and airway disorders (12 papers) and Lung Cancer Treatments and Mutations (10 papers). Shigemi Ishikawa collaborates with scholars based in Japan, United States and Australia. Shigemi Ishikawa's co-authors include Masataka Onizuka, Hiroaki Satoh, Yuzuru Sakakibara, Shinji Sugahara, Kiyoshi Ohara, Koichi Tokuuye, Eiichi Akaogi, Mitsuaki Sakai, Hiroshi Tsukada and Yasunori Sohara and has published in prestigious journals such as Journal of Clinical Investigation, Circulation Research and Cancer.
